#316f2d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#316f2d is composed of 19.2% red, 43.5% green and 17.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 59.5% yellow and 56.5% black. It has a hue angle of 116.4 degrees, a saturation of 42.3% and a lightness of 30.6%. #316f2d color hex could be obtained by blending #62de5a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#316f2d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060d05 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#316f2d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b514b is the less saturated color, while #0c9903 is the most saturated one.
